What is an internship embedded software engineer?

An Internship Embedded Software Engineer is a student or recent graduate who works temporarily with a company to gain practical experience in developing software for embedded systems. These systems are specialized computing devices, often found in products like cars, medical devices, or industrial machines. Interns in this role typically assist with coding, debugging, testing, and integrating software that interacts closely with hardware. The internship provides hands-on learning under the guidance of experienced engineers, helping interns build skills relevant to embedded software development.

What types of projects and technologies can I expect to work on as an internship embedded software engineer?

As an Internship Embedded Software Engineer, you'll typically be involved in projects that focus on developing and testing software for devices such as microcontrollers, sensors, or IoT products. You may work on tasks like writing and debugging code in C or C++, integrating hardware and software components, and assisting with firmware updates or feature enhancements. Collaboration is common—you’ll likely work closely with senior engineers, hardware teams, and QA to ensure your solutions fit the overall system. This hands-on experience is valuable for building foundational skills and understanding real-world embedded systems development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an internship embedded software engineer?

To thrive as an Internship Embedded Software Engineer, you generally need a solid understanding of C/C++ programming, microcontroller fundamentals, and a background in computer engineering or electrical engineering. Familiarity with development tools like debuggers, version control systems (e.g., Git), and real-time operating systems (RTOS) is typically expected.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help interns contribute meaningfully to team projects and adapt to fast-paced learning environments. These competencies are crucial for developing reliable embedded systems and integrating smoothly into professional engineering teams.

What you'll do

The ViaSat Access Edge Terminal Software team is responsible for the design, development, delivery and support of software running on embedded satellite terminal products (Ka-band, L-band, 5G) that are used in aviation, maritime, residential and other sectors.

You’ll be a software engineer working as part of a software team with a technical lead. You will be engaging & collaborating with other software teams working on embedded software, to achieve development, design, quality and agility goals.


The day-to-day
  • Software engineering as part of an agile development team
  • Design, develop and drive software products
  • Participate in design, development and code reviews of software with a view to deliver quality products in the short and long term
  • Collaborate & coordinate with other software engineers and teams in driving timely delivery of quality software
  • Produce software as an individual contributor.
  • Travel up to 10%

What you'll need
  • 5 - 7 years’ experience in hands-on software development
  • Bachelor's in computer science, computer engineering, or software engineering 
  • Experience using C/C++, Linux and embedded systems.
  • Proven experience with Linux/UNIX
  • Hands-on experience with Objected Oriented methodology & development
  • Relevant coursework in computer science
  • Strong analytical skills & ability to evaluate software design, including existing codebases
  • Strong sense of ownership
  • Excellent communication skills
  • US Citizenship is required

What will help you on the job
  • Experience writing unit tests for C/C++.
  • Experience using python in the functional test of embedded systems.
  • Knowledge of real-time operating systems (RTOS) and principles.
  • Familiarity with version control systems (e.g., git).
  • Experience with GitHub Actions.
  • Learning agility
  • Experience with using AI tooling in software development
  • Being detail oriented with strong analytical problem-solving skills
  • Ability to collaborate and communicate in a team environment
  • Master's in computer science or computer engineering
